From Urban Pathways to Alpine Treks: The Transformation of Ladies' Attire, Coiffure, and Footwear
Step back in time and witness the remarkable metamorphosis in ladies' fashion from the bustling avenues on city life toward the rugged trails throughout the mountains. Early 20th century ladies, adorned in their flowing dresses, intricate hair arrangements, and refined footwear, were a sight on city sidewalks. Their garments commonly featured embroidery and folds.
Intricate updos with flowers were the norm, complemented by trending hats. As the century progressed, their need for practicality on outdoor expeditions led in a shift in fashion choices.
- Dresses became less voluminous, allowing for greater freedom of movement.
- Hairstyles were pared down to withstand the elements.
- Footwear evolved from refined heels to sturdy boots, providing necessary support on rugged terrain.
